Portable Devices Used in Home Testing for Obstructive Sleep Apnea
Portable Devices Used in Home Testing for Obstructive Sleep Apnea
| Please note: All assessments are current as of the review date; however, new evidence that may have been published subsequently is not considered. |
| Review Date: |
March 11, 2009 |
| Recommendation: |
It is recommended that the use of two portable home devices (Remmers Sleep Recorder, WatchPat) to diagnose OSA meets technology assessment criteria 1 through 5 for safety, effectiveness and improvement in health outcomes in patients at very high risk for OSA and unlikely to have another cause for their sleepiness. |
| Decision: |
Partially Meets CTAF Criteria |
